Occupational Health & Safety Specialist Salary in Minnesota (2026)

$96,990 /year median

$46.63 per hour · take-home ≈ $71,991/year ($5,999/month) for a single filer

Minnesota ranks 11th of 51 states for Occupational Health & Safety Specialist pay, with a median about 7% above the national average. Of the 2,460 Occupational Health & Safety Specialist jobs BLS counts in Minnesota, the typical worker earns $96,990 a year — though pay ranges from $67,990 for newcomers to $129,810 at the top.

Occupational Health & Safety Specialist pay range in Minnesota

PercentileAnnual wageMeaning
10th percentile (entry) $67,990 Lowest-paid 10% earn less than this
25th percentile $79,220 A quarter earn less
Median (50th) $96,990 Half earn more, half earn less
75th percentile $112,730 Top quarter starts here
90th percentile (top) $129,810 Highest-paid 10% earn more than this

BLS reports 2,460 Occupational Health & Safety Specialist jobs in Minnesota (occupation code 19-5011, “Occupational Health and Safety Specialists”).

Gross vs. take-home in Minnesota

A median Occupational Health & Safety Specialist salary of $96,990 doesn’t all reach your bank account. After federal income tax, Social Security, and Medicare, plus Minnesota state income tax, a single filer keeps about $71,991 — an effective tax rate of 25.8%.

Gross (median)$96,990
Federal income tax−$12,508
Social Security + Medicare−$7,420
Minnesota state income tax−$5,072
Take-home (annual)$71,991
Take-home (monthly)$5,999

Sources and methodology

Wage and employment figures: BLS OEWS May 2025 (state file, released April 2026) — the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ics survey, the most authoritative public salary dataset. Take-home estimate: 2026 federal brackets, FICA, and verified Minnesota state tax rules (single filer, standard deduction, no credits or local taxes). Estimates only — not financial advice.
